One such story could be 'Bread and Jam for Frances'. In this book, Frances has her own ideas about dinner and her relationship with food, which also has elements of a love story in a very innocent, child - friendly way. Frances loves bread and jam, and there are interactions with her family around mealtimes that show a kind of love within the family unit.

Another option could be 'Guess How Much I Love You'. The little nutbrown hare and the big nutbrown hare show their love for each other in the most endearing ways. It's a short and sweet book that can be easily read during dinner time and share the concept of love with children.
